Croswell Summer Theater Camp

The Croswell is pleased to announce the return of our popular Summer Performance Camp! Students in grades 1-12 are invited to participate in our two-week day camp which takes place June 13-24, with performances of Disney’s 101 Dalmatians, Kids on June 24 & 25. Beginners as well as experienced performers are welcome!

Included with your tuition:

  • Instruction by a great team of theater professionals
  • Healthy snacks every day (but students should still bring a lunch on full days)
  • Two tickets to the show
  • A camp T-shirt
  • A digital recording of the performance

Information for students entering Grades 1-3:

  • Tuition is $250.
  • This is a half-day camp for most of the camp period, except for the last few days.
  • The schedule is:
    Monday through Friday, June 13-17: 9 a.m. to noon
    Monday through Wednesday, June 20-22: 9 a.m. to noon
    Thursday, June 23: 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. (students should bring lunch)
    Friday, June 24: 1 p.m. to 7:30 p.m. (with 6:30 p.m. show; dinner provided)
    Saturday, June 25: 1 p.m. to 3:30 p.m. (with 2:30 p.m. show)

Information for students entering Grades 4-12:

  • Tuition is $275.
  • This is a full-day camp. Snacks will be provided, but students should bring a lunch every day.
  • The schedule is:
    Monday through Friday, June 13-17: 9 a.m. to 3 p.m.
    Monday through Thursday, June 20-23: 9 a.m. to 3 p.m.
    Friday, June 24: 1 p.m. to 7:30 p.m. (with 6:30 p.m. show; dinner provided)
    Saturday, June 25: 1 p.m. to 3:30 p.m. (with 2:30 p.m. show)

Camp will take place at the Croswell. The summer camp director is Kylie McElrath.

To safeguard the health of our performers, all campers must be vaccinated against COVID-19. We encourage you bring your vaccination card to the first day; if this is not possible, proof of vaccination will be required before your camper will be allowed to participate
